Detailed program

Departures on sunday.

DAY 1 | KIRUNA

After your arrival in Kiruna, we will pick you up and transfer you to our camp near Jukkasjärvi. Upon arrival, your guide will equip you with warm winter clothing for the tour.

In the evening, enjoy a delicious dinner in our cozy Kåta, followed by a detailed briefing where your guide will explain the itinerary and go through all safety instructions.

Overnight accommodation is provided in a comfortable four-bed cabin at the camp.

DAY 2 | DOGSLEDDING

After breakfast, you’ll receive thorough instructions on how to drive a dog sled before preparing for the day’s journey. You will then set off through the beautiful surroundings of Jukkasjärvi and along the frozen Torne River, heading toward one of our remote wilderness camps where you will spend the night.

The day’s distance is approximately 25–40 km and will be adjusted according to weather conditions and the group’s abilities. In the evening, after dinner, you’ll have time to enjoy a peaceful walk in the Arctic surroundings or relax in a traditional Swedish sauna.

DAY 3 | DOGSLEDDING

Today you’ll head out on a full-day excursion exploring the area surrounding the wilderness cabin. The outing lasts around five hours and includes a lunch break enjoyed out in the forest, surrounded by pristine Arctic nature.

DAY 4 | DOGSLEDDING / SNOWMOBILING

After breakfast, you begin the journey back to the husky camp. Upon arrival, you’ll switch from dog sled to snowmobile, where your guide will provide a full introduction to snowmobile handling and safety.

Once everyone is ready, the snowmobile adventure begins. You’ll travel along the Torne River, one of Sweden’s longest rivers, heading toward a remote wilderness camp where you will spend the night. A lunch break is planned midway through the route.

The day’s distance is approximately 50–75 km. In the evening, after sharing dinner together, you’ll have time to enjoy a walk in the surroundings or relax in a traditional Swedish sauna.

DAY 5 | SNOWMOBILING

Today’s tour covers approximately 80–120 km and leads you into more challenging terrain. Along the way, you’ll stop halfway for a lunch break prepared over an open fire. The route then continues in a large loop, bringing you back to the hut by the end of the day.

 

DAY 6 | KIRUNA 

After breakfast, you begin the final journey back to the husky camp. The tour concludes at approximately 10:00–11:00. Transfer to aiport.

Good to know

  • The itinerary provided is a preliminary plan. The route and daily distances may be adjusted due to weather conditions or trail conditions beyond our control. Extremely low temperatures may require shorter stages, while heavy snowfall can slow down the journey and make the trails more demanding. Especially early in the season, some lakes and rivers may be impassable, requiring route changes.
  • Team spirit: All participants are expected to help with daily tasks during the stay. This includes fetching water, preparing food for the dogs, collecting firewood, feeding the dogs, and other duties around the camp.
  • Group size: Maximum of 6 participants, for an intimate and personalized experience.
